Long before Bluetooth headsets and smartphones, riders communicated using simple hand signals, foot signals, and road traditions. Many of these signals are still used every day to warn of hazards, organize group rides, signal fuel or rest stops, and acknowledge fellow riders. This guide covers some of the most common motorcycle hand signals and rider traditions you'll encounter on the roads of Washington State and beyond.
